1 E tinha Acabe em Samaria setenta filhos; e escreveu cartas Jeú, e enviou-as a Samaria aos principais de Jezreel, aos anciãos e aos tutores de Acabe, dizendo:
And Achab had seventy sons in Samaria: so Jehu wrote letters, and sent to Samaria, to the chief men of the city, and to the ancients, and to them that brought up Achab’s children, saying:
2 Logo em chegando estas cartas a vós o que tendes os filhos de vosso senhor, e os que tendes carros e cavaleiros, a cidade fortificada, e as armas,
As soon as you receive these letters, ye that have your master’s sons, and chariots, and horses, and fenced cities, and armour,
3 Olhai qual é o melhor e ele mais reto dos filhos de vosso senhor, e ponde-o no trono de seu pai, e lutai pela casa de vosso senhor.
Choose the best, and him that shall please you most of your master’s sons, and set him on his father’s throne, and fight for the house of your master.
4 Mas eles tiveram grande temor, e disseram: Eis que dois reis não puderam resistir-lhe, como lhe resistiremos nós?
But they were exceedingly afraid, and said: Behold two kings could not stand before him, and how shall we be able to resist?
5 E o mordomo, e o governador da cidade, e os anciãos, e os tutores, enviaram a dizer a Jeú: Servos teus somos, e faremos tudo o que nos mandares: não elegeremos por rei a ninguém; tu farás o que bem te parecer.
Therefore the overseers of the house, and the rulers of the city, and the ancients, and the tutors sent to Jehu, saying: We are thy servants, whatsoever thou shalt command us we will do, neither will we make us a king: do thou all that pleaseth thee.
6 Ele então lhes escreveu a segunda vez dizendo: Se sois meus, e quereis obedecer-me, tomai os chefes dos homens filhos de vosso senhor, e vinde amanhã a estas horas a mim a Jezreel. E os filhos do rei, setenta homens, estavam com os principais da cidade, que os criavam.
And he wrote letters the second time to them, saying: If you be mine, and will obey me, take the heads of the sons of your master, and come to me to Jezrahel by tomorrow this time. Now the king’s sons, being seventy men, were brought up with the chief men of the city.
7 E quando as cartas chegaram a eles, tomaram aos filhos do rei, e degolaram setenta homens, e puseram suas cabeças em cestos, e enviaram-nas a Jezreel.
And when the letters came to them, they took the king’s sons, and slew seventy persons, and put their heads in baskets, and sent them to him to Jezrahel.
8 E veio um mensageiro que lhe deu as novas, dizendo: Trouxeram as cabeças dos filhos do rei. E ele lhe disse: Ponde-as em dois amontoados à entrada da porta até a manhã.
And a messenger came, and told him, saying: They have brought the heads of the king’s sons. And he said: Lay ye them in two heaps by the entering in of the gate until the morning.
9 Vinda a manhã, saiu ele, e estando em pé disse a todo o povo: Vós sois justos: eis que eu conspirei contra meu senhor, e o mateis: mas quem matou a todos estes?
And when it was light, he went out, and standing said to all the people: You are just: if I conspired against my master, and slew him, who hath slain all these?
10 Sabei agora que da palavra do SENHOR que falou sobre a casa de Acabe, nada cairá em terra: e que o SENHOR fez o que disse por seu servo Elias.
See therefore now that there hath not fallen to the ground any of the words of the Lord, which the Lord spoke concerning the house of Achab, and the Lord hath done that which he spoke in the hand of his servant Elias.
11 Matou então Jeú a todos os que haviam restado da casa de Acabe em Jezreel, e a todos seus príncipes, e a todos seus familiares, e a seus sacerdotes, que não lhe restou ninguém.
So Jehu slew all that were left of the house of Achab in Jezrahel, and all his chief men, and his friends, and his priests, till there were no remains left of him.
12 E levantou-se dali, e veio a Samaria; e chegando ele no caminho a uma casa de tosa de pastores,
And he arose, and went to Samaria: and when he was come to the shepherds’ cabin in the way,
13 Achou ali aos irmãos de Acazias rei de Judá, e disse-lhes: Quem sois vós? E eles disseram: Somos irmãos de Acazias, e viemos a saudar aos filhos do rei, e aos filhos da rainha.
He met with the brethren of Ochozias king of Juda, and he said to them: Who are you? And they answered: We are the brethren of Ochozias, and are come down to salute the sons of the king, and the sons of the queen.
14 Então ele disse: Prendei-os vivos. E depois que os tomaram vivos, eles os degolaram junto ao poço da casa de tosa, quarenta e dois homens, sem deixar ninguém deles.
And he said: Take them alive. And they took them alive, and killed them at the pit by the cabin, two and forty men, and he left not any of them.
15 Partindo-se logo dali encontrou-se com Jonadabe filho de Recabe; e depois que o saudou, disse-lhe: É reto teu coração, como o meu é reto com o teu? E Jonadabe disse: O é. Pois que o é, dá-me a mão. E ele lhe deu sua mão. Fê-lo logo subir consigo no carro.
And when he was departed thence, he found Jonadab the son of Rechab coming to meet him, and he blessed him. And he said to him: Is thy heart right as my heart is with thy heart? And Jonadab said: It is. If it be, said he, give me thy hand. He gave him his hand. And he lifted him up to him into the chariot,
16 E disse-lhe: Vem comigo, e verás meu zelo pelo SENHOR. Puseram-no pois em seu carro.
And he said to him: Come with me, and see my zeal for the Lord. So he made him ride in his chariot,
17 E logo que havia Jeú chegado a Samaria, matou a todos os que haviam restado de Acabe em Samaria, até extirpá-los, conforme à palavra do SENHOR, que havia falado por Elias.
And brought him into Samaria. And he slew all that were left of Achab in Samaria, to a man, according to the word of the Lord, which he spoke by Elias.
18 E juntou Jeú todo o povo, e disse-lhes: Acabe serviu pouco a Baal; mas Jeú o servirá muito.
And Jehu gathered together all the people, and said to them: Achab worshipped Baal a little, but I will worship him more.
19 Chamai-me, pois, logo a todos os profetas de Baal, a todos seus servos, e a todos seus sacerdotes; que não falte um, porque tenho um grande sacrifício para Baal; qualquer um que faltar, não viverá. Isto fazia Jeú com astúcia, para destruir aos que honravam a Baal.
Now therefore call to me all the prophets of Baal, and all his servants, and all his priests: let none be wanting, for I have a great sacrifice to offer to Baal: whosoever shall be wanting shall not live. Now Jehu did this craftily, that he might destroy the worshippers of Baal.
20 E disse Jeú: Santificai um dia solene a Baal. E eles convocaram.
And he said: Proclaim a festival for Baal. And he called,
21 E enviou Jeú por todo Israel, e vieram todos os servos de Baal, que não faltou ninguém que não viesse. E entraram no templo de Baal, e o templo de Baal se encheu de fim a fim.
And he sent into all the borders of Israel, and all the servants of Baal came: there was not one left that did not come. And they went into the temple of Baal: and the house of Baal was filled, from one end to the other.
22 Então disse ao que tinha o cargo das vestiduras: Tira vestiduras para todos os servos de Baal. E ele lhes tirou vestimentas.
And he said to them that were over the wardrobe: Bring forth garments for all the servants of Baal. And they brought them forth garments.
23 E entrou Jeú com Jonadabe filho de Recabe no templo de Baal, e disse aos servos de Baal: Olhai e vede que por dita não haja aqui entre vós algum dos servos do SENHOR, a não ser somente os servos de Baal.
And Jehu and Jonadab the son of Rechab went to the temple of Baal, and said to the worshippers of Baal: Search, and see that there be not any with you of the servants of the Lord, but that there be the servants of Baal only.
24 E quando eles entraram para fazer sacrifícios e holocaustos, Jeú pôs fora oitenta homens, e disse-lhes: Qualquer um que deixar vivo algum daqueles homens que eu pus em vossas mãos, sua vida será pela do outro.
And they went in to offer sacrifices and burnt offerings: but Jehu had prepared him fourscore men without, and said to them: If any of the men escape, whom I have brought into your hands, he that letteth him go shall answer life for life.
25 E depois que acabaram eles de fazer o holocausto, Jeú disse aos de seu guarda e aos capitães: Entrai, e matai-os; que não escape ninguém. E os feriram à espada: e os da guarda e os capitães os lançaram fora, e foram até a cidade do templo de Baal.
And it came to pass, when the burnt offering was ended, that Jehu commanded his soldiers and captains, saying: Go in, and kill them, let none escape. And the soldiers and captains slew them with the edge of the sword, and cast them out: and they went into the city of the temple of Baal,
26 E tiraram as estátuas da casa de Baal, e queimaram-nas.
And brought the statue out of Baal’s temple, and burnt it,
27 E quebraram a estátua de Baal, e derrubaram a casa de Baal, e fizeram-na latrina, até hoje.
And broke it in pieces. They destroyed also the temple of Baal, and made a jakes in its place unto this day.
28 Assim extinguiu Jeú a Baal de Israel.
So Jehu destroyed Baal out of Israel:
29 Contudo isso Jeú não se separou dos pecados de Jeroboão filho de Nebate, que fez pecar a Israel; a saber, seguindo o os bezerros de ouro que estavam em Betel e em Dã.
But yet he departed not from the sills of Jeroboam the son of Nabat, who made Israel to sin, nor did he forsake the golden calves that were in Bethel and Dan.
30 E o SENHOR disse a Jeú: Porquanto fizeste bem executando o que era correto diante de meus olhos, e fizeste à casa de Acabe conforme a tudo o que estava em meu coração, teus filhos se sentarão no trono de Israel até a quarta geração.
And the Lord said to Jehu: Because thou hast diligently executed that which was right and pleasing in my eyes, and hast done to the house of Achab according to all that was in my heart: thy children shall sit upon the throne of Israel to the fourth Generation.
31 Mas Jeú não cuidou de andar na lei do SENHOR Deus de Israel com todo seu coração, nem se separou dos pecados de Jeroboão, o que havia feito pecar a Israel.
But Jehu took no heed to walk in the law of the Lord the God of Israel with all his heart: for he departed not from the sins of Jeroboam, who had made Israel to sin.
32 Em aqueles dias começou o SENHOR a diminuir o território de Israel: e feriu-os Hazael em todos os termos de Israel,
In those days the Lord began to he weary of Israel: and Hazael ravaged them in all the coasts of Israel,
33 Desde o Jordão ao oriente, toda a terra de Gileade, de Gade, de Rúben, e de Manassés, desde Aroer que está junto ao ribeiro de Arnom, a Gileade e a Basã.
From the Jordan eastward, all the land of Galaad, and Gad, and Ruben, and Manasses, from Aroer, which is upon the torrent Amen, and Galaad, and Basan.
34 Os demais dos feitos de Jeú, e todas as coisas que fez, e toda sua valentia, não estão escritos no livro das crônicas dos reis de Israel?
But the rest of the acts of Jehu, and all that he did, and his strength, are they not written in the book of the words of the days of the kings of Israel?
35 E dormiu Jeú com seus pais, e sepultaram-no em Samaria: e reinou em seu lugar Jeoacaz seu filho.
And Jehu slept with his fathers, and they buried him in Samaria: and Joachaz his son reigned in his stead.
36 O tempo que reinou Jeú sobre Israel em Samaria, foi vinte e oito anos.
And the time that Jehu reigned over Israel, in Samaria, was eight and twenty years.
